Understanding the Unique Risks of Heavy-Duty Trucks
Heavy-duty trucking involves specialized vehicles designed to transport significant loads, presenting unique risks that standard insurance policies may not adequately cover. These risks encompass high maintenance costs, frequent repairs, and potential damage to valuable cargo during transit. Additionally, operating such trucks often exposes drivers and businesses to liability concerns, including accidents involving larger, more massive vehicles. Therefore, obtaining specialized truck insurance is crucial for protecting against these specific perils.
Compared to regular vehicle insurance, heavy-duty truck insurance policies consider the specialized nature of these large vehicles. They offer tailored coverage for oversized vehicles, ensuring protection against unforeseen events like mechanical failures or weather conditions that might hinder operations. Furthermore, custom heavy-duty truck policies can accommodate unique business needs, providing peace of mind and financial security in a highly regulated industry where compliance is paramount.

Crafting a Custom Policy for Comprehensive Coverage
In the realm of heavy-duty trucking, one-size-fits-all insurance policies often fall short of providing adequate coverage for unique risks and high-value assets. That’s where crafting a custom policy comes into play. Insurance providers specializing in large truck insurance understand that every fleet is different—from the types of vehicles and cargo to the operating conditions and locations. By taking these variables into account, insurers can design specialized truck insurance policies that offer tailored heavy truck coverage for each specific need.
This customized approach ensures that operators of heavy equipment benefit from comprehensive protection, addressing not just liability but also physical damage, cargo loss or damage, and even specific operational risks associated with oversized vehicles.
